Factory or not Frame Humps

Hi All
I am working on my short wheel base 1966 K10 frame. I have two symetrical humps on the top of each frame rail right where the rails go from straight and start to bend inward toward the front for the engine. It appears to me that when the frame rails were bent inward at the factory the metal humped up both in the same area. I have another frame and from a long bed that does not have thease humps though any thoughts?

Re: Factory or not Frame Humps

My long bed frame same vintage does not have them. Maybe a different plant. The measurement data I have found says 54.5 inches from core support center hole to first cab mount center. This measurment checks out so has to be a factory thing.
